Appointed by President Donald J. Trump in 2020 and confirmed by the Senate 5144, Lawrence James Christopher VanDyke is a Judge on the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Ninth Circuit. He earned a law degree from Harvard Law School in 2005. Sources ↓

Education

Montana State UniversityB.S.E.1997
Montana State UniversityM.C.E.M.2000
Bear Valley Bible InstituteB.Th.2002
Harvard Law SchoolJ.D.2005
